Lag-Free Web3 Gaming via Parallel EVM: A New Horizon in Digital Entertainment

The gaming industry is at a pivotal crossroads. As players crave more immersive, seamless experiences, traditional gaming models are increasingly falling short. Enter Web3 gaming, a transformative paradigm that leverages blockchain technology to create decentralized, transparent, and engaging gaming environments. At the heart of this revolution lies the concept of Parallel EVM (Ethereum Virtual Machine) execution, which promises to deliver lag-free, ultra-responsive gaming experiences.

The Essence of Web3 Gaming

Web3 gaming, a term that encapsulates the ethos of the decentralized web, promises to redefine how we interact with digital worlds. Unlike conventional gaming, where centralized servers often lead to lags and latency issues, Web3 gaming operates on blockchain networks. This decentralized architecture eliminates single points of failure and offers unprecedented transparency and security. By utilizing smart contracts, players can truly own their in-game assets, trade them freely, and participate in governance, creating a more player-centric ecosystem.

Parallel EVM: The Engine Behind Seamless Experiences

Parallel EVM execution is a groundbreaking innovation that holds the key to unlocking lag-free gaming experiences. Traditional EVM execution processes transactions sequentially, which can lead to delays, especially in high-traffic environments. Parallel EVM, however, executes multiple transactions simultaneously, dramatically reducing processing time and enhancing overall performance.

Imagine playing a fast-paced multiplayer game where every action feels instantaneous, where the blockchain's speed and efficiency mirror the fluidity of traditional server-based games. Parallel EVM enables this by distributing computational tasks across multiple nodes, ensuring that the blockchain can handle a high volume of transactions without compromising on speed or responsiveness.

How Parallel EVM Enhances Gaming

Reduced Latency: The core benefit of parallel EVM execution is its ability to significantly reduce latency. Traditional EVM processes transactions one after another, which can result in noticeable delays. Parallel EVM, on the other hand, processes multiple transactions concurrently, drastically cutting down waiting times. This means players can experience real-time interactions without the frustrating lags that often plague blockchain games.

Scalability: One of the biggest challenges facing blockchain networks is scalability. As more users join the network, the system can become congested, leading to slower transaction times and higher fees. Parallel EVM addresses this issue by enabling the blockchain to process a higher volume of transactions per second, making it more scalable and capable of supporting a larger player base without sacrificing performance.

Resource Optimization: By distributing computational tasks across multiple nodes, parallel EVM optimizes resource usage. This not only enhances the gaming experience by ensuring smooth gameplay but also reduces the energy consumption typically associated with blockchain networks. It’s a win-win scenario: players enjoy seamless gaming, and the environment benefits from lower energy usage.

The Allure of NFTs

NFTs have captured the imagination of the world, turning digital art into a highly coveted asset class. These unique tokens, built on blockchain technology, provide a digital certificate of ownership and authenticity. Each NFT is distinct, much like a piece of fine art, and can represent anything from digital artwork to virtual real estate, music, or even tweets. The NFT market has exploded, with digital artists finding new avenues to monetize their creations and collectors eager to own a piece of the future.

The Essence of ESG

Meanwhile, ESG principles have emerged as a critical component in the world of finance. Environmental, Social, and Governance criteria are used to evaluate the sustainability and ethical impact of a company. They focus on how a company manages its impact on the environment, its treatment of people (employees, customers, suppliers), and its governance practices. ESG investing is not just about making money; it’s about making a positive impact on the world.
